Will Dowd is the author of Areas of Fog, an essay collection named a "Must Read" by the Massachusetts Book Awards, and The Taste of Rain in Buenos Aires, a collection of twenty short stories inspired by a Harvard-supported dream experiment using an MIT Media Lab dream-incubation device.

He is a regular editorial cartoonist for The Boston Globe and a poetry editor for Post Road Magazine. His writing and art have appeared in The Washington Post, NPR, Writer’s Digest, LitHub, Poets & Writers, and elsewhere. Recently, he received a grant from the Massachusetts Cultural Council and the Rumi Prize in Poetry from Arts & Letters magazine.

He earned a Master of Science from MIT and an MFA in Creative Writing from New York University. He lives and works in the Boston area.
